Abstract

The utility model discloses a novel disposal spiral syringe. The novel disposal spiral syringe comprises a capacity cylinder, a spiral pressurizing device, a piston, a movable staff gauge and a rotation-stopping handle which are connected with an injection needle. The capacity cylinder is connected with the tail part of the injection needle through an internal threaded connection device; the spiral pressurizing device is connected with the capacity cylinder through pressurizing threads; the spiral pressurizing device is fixedly connected with the piston; the movable staff gauge is in smooth and movable connection with the capacity cylinder; the movable staff gauge is fixedly connected with spiral pressurizing device; and the rotation-stopping handle is used for stopping the rotation of the capacity cylinder. The novel disposal spiral syringe is made of plastics, the accuracy of the novel disposal spiral syringe is 50 times that of a common syringe, and the novel disposal spiral syringe has lower cost, is simple and convenient to operate, and can serve as a disposal syringe.

Background technology
Disposable syringe is clinical at biomedical scientific research field, treatment of diabetes, department of obstetrics and gynecology, have widely in the treatment of ophthalmic diseases and use.
Fig. 1 is the ideograph of known ordinary syringe.Known ordinary syringe is made up of push rod 1, urceolus 2, piston 3 and scale 4.Push rod 1 and closely contacts with urceolus 2 within urceolus 2.Piston 3 is made up of softer material, and piston 3 is also combined closely with the inwall of urceolus 2 in the bottom of push rod 1.Scale 4 is mark in the outside of urceolus 2.
The shortcoming of ordinary syringe shown in Figure 1 is: push rod 1 can obtain corresponding ID through promoting the graduation mark along scale 4, and set graduated phenomenon possibly appear pushing away in the accurate control existing problems of push rod 1; The graduation mark of scale 4 is limited, and precision is not high enough.Above-mentioned two reasons have determined that the precision of ordinary syringe is relatively poor.
Precision higher injection device is made up of injecting systems and regulating system usually in the market, so be characterized in that precision is higher.But the shortcoming of this type syringe is: syringe is complicated, and manufacturing cost is high, is not suitable for as disposable syringe.
The precision of at present disposable firmly love dart is generally lower, and for this reason in medical field and biomedical research field, exploitation easy, disposable syringe cheaply has great importance, and the present invention has explored a kind of novel disposable spiral syringe.

The specific embodiment
The spiral syringe of embodiment 1 10ml specification
1. the ultimate principle of survey measurements
As shown in Figure 3, activity wedge shape scale 14 is pushed ahead, and rotation adds pressure handle 11 whenever revolves and turn around, and 0.5ml advances on capacity tube main scale 13.Utilize the principle of micrometer caliper, be equivalent to the scale of 0.5ml further is divided into 50 parts, the scale of activity wedge shape scale 14 is respectively 5,10,15,20,25,30,35,40,45,50, and its degree of accuracy is increased to 0.01ml.The scale of capacity tube main scale 13 is 1,2,3,4,5,6,7,8,9,10, and there is short vertical line the centre, and every lattice are represented 0.5ml.Read the scale on the capacity tube main scale 13 during reading earlier, do not have scale and then read the movable scale that rotates scale, numeral * 0.01 (ml) of total volume readings=main scale scale+movable scale.
